1. Split in the Storage tank


The very first indicator that your Container might be cracked is the presence of water pools near the base of your bathroom. Cracks in the Container are occasionally hard to spot, particularly if it's just a little one somewhere below the waterline. When you notice water deciding on your commode base, it is most probably a sign that your Container has broken, as well as you require to include the plumbing professionals to find the place as well as either fix it or replace it.

2. Leaky Commode


Regretfully, the only method you may recognize you have a leaking toilet is when the water bills keep going up. Dripping commodes are awful because they can cause whole lots of damages in the house, including developing an area for mildews and also mold and mildews, wrecking the floor covering, and if the faulty bathroom is in an upstairs washroom, it can trigger troubles to areas under it.

3. Blockages


If your toilet quits more often, you might require to have it checked. A stopped up toilet presents a considerable risk to the sewer, particularly when products various other than cells papers and also human waste are flushed down there. Your toilet may require even more than just a plunging to obtain back in excellent form.

4. Weak Flush


If your toilet does not let a lot of water down to flush everything, there might be a problem. Having to purge your bathroom even more than once or twice is strenuous and impacts the expenses. In some situations, the water in the commode bowl is constantly running, and there is not enough to purge when you need to.

7 Common Causes of Toilet Plumbing Problems


Clogs


Almost everyone has encountered a clogged toilet! They’re annoying, but they can also be damaging. Unchecked clogs can cause issues to your plumbing and home, such as mold or warped flooring.



Some clogging issues are caused by flushing foreign objects down the drain. These can pose serious problems for your sewer system, creating severe backups. Besides human waste, the only items you should flush are soft paper products like toilet paper and thin napkins. While other paper products may seem like they go down just fine, they can become stuck or build up in the pipes. If you have children in your home, be careful that they don’t flush toys, fabric, or food down the drain. Your toilet’s well-being depends on it!


Worn Flapper Valve


Worn-out and malfunctioning toilet parts are another common cause of toilet problems. A flapper is the piece of your toilet that allows water to move from the cistern into the toilet bowl and fill up the bowl after the toilet is flushed. A deteriorated flapper valve can cause your toilet to flush on its own or to run constantly, which could make your water bill skyrocket.


Worn Washer Bolts


If you keep finding random puddles of water under the toilet tank, there are a couple of likely explanations. One is worn washer bolts.



Step one: Take a look at the bolts in the toilet, and feel the outside and bottom of the tank for a leak. There may be a leaking bolt washer that just needs to be tightened.


Loose Connections


Loose connections are another cause of a leaking toilet. It’s normal for pieces to fall out of place over time, even on toilets. Rubber linings, for example, can wear away, allowing water to seep through.



Mounting nuts and supply tubes may also loosen up. You’ll want your plumber to go over these areas to ensure everything is sealed properly.


Condensation


Condensation is another toilet problem that could lead to you finding water on your bathroom floor. A poorly insulated tank might be the cause of the condensation, thanks to cold air. If this is the case, call a professional to come over and cover the impacted areas of your toilet with insulating liners.
